Based on the graph, can you explain the increases and decreases in the moose and wolf populations?

As the wolf population increases, the moose population decreases due to the fact that moose are a wolf’s prey. as the wolf population decreases, the moose population increases due to the fact that less wolves are hunting them which allows them to repopulate faster.

Cell drinking of fluids by a unicellar organism is the process of
erica [24]
Each type of endocytosis involves encapsulating the target molecule in a pocket of cell membrane called a vesicle and bringing it to the lysosome so that it can be broken down. Pinocytosis (cell drinking), trapsliquids and any small molecules dissolved in the liquid
